Man drives off road and hits two empty vehicles in fatal Orlando crash

Florida Highway Patrol says a 65-year-old Orlando man is dead after driving off the roadway and striking two unoccupied vehicles.

Troopers say the man was traveling northbound on Goldenrod Road just north of Bryan Road when he ran off the roadway and struck a sign and fence.

His vehicle then continued into a parking lot and collided with a sedan and a pickup truck.

The man was taken to an area hospital where he was pronounced dead.

FHP says they do not know how or why the man ran off the road. The crash remains under investigation.
